During tonight’s inaugural main roster display of a Women’s WarGames match, a bit of a history lesson from commentary and a return tease?
With Michael Cole on commentary serving as somewhat of an expanded professional wrestling historian since the retirement of Vince McMahon, you can add some more previously unthought of references to the list!
During the opening moments of the match, Michael Cole referenced released star Tegan Nox during a reference to Dakota Kai’s history in the WarGames match.
Of course this may have just been a relevant callback to the history of the match, but Nox is certainly one of the names near the top of people’s lists for a potential return, and it was a very pronounced mention from Cole.
Also referenced on commentary, the specific history of the WarGames match concept itself.
With Cole describing the history of the match dating back to 1987 and its conception by Dusty Rhodes for Jim Crockett promotions.
